Understanding Earth's Movements

The Earth's movements are primarily classified into two major types:

  1. Rotation: The spinning of Earth on its axis.
  2. Revolution: The orbiting of Earth around the Sun.

Both of these movements have profound effects on life, influencing phenomena such as day and night, seasons, and climate changes. The Earth Movement Game helps players grasp these concepts through interactive gameplay.

4. Understanding Earth's Precession and Nutation

The game takes learning further by explaining lesser-known movements of the Earth, such as:

  • Precession: The slow wobbling motion of Earth's axis over a 26,000-year cycle, affecting star positions.
  • Nutation: Small oscillations in Earth's tilt, influencing seasonal climate variations.

Players can visualize these subtle motions and their long-term effects on Earth's climate and navigation systems.
